学生成绩管理系统delphi

《学生成绩管理系统Delphi实现详解》在信息化教育的时代,学生成绩管理系统的存在显得尤为重要,它能够高效、准确地记录和分析学生的学习情况,为教学管理提供有力支持。本系统采用Delphi这一强大的可视化开发工具进行构建,旨在提供一个易用、稳定且功能丰富的解决方案。 Delphi是一款由Embarcadero Technologies开发的集成开发环境(IDE),以其高效的编译器和面向对象的Pascal语言——Object Pascal闻名。Delphi的优势在于快速开发,其组件化编程模式使得开发者可以快速构建用户界面,同时提供了丰富的库和框架,使得创建数据库应用如学生成绩管理系统变得简单。该“学生成绩信息管理系统”主要包含以下几个核心模块: 1. **用户登录与权限管理**:系统设置管理员和普通用户两种角色,不同角色有不同的操作权限。用户登录时需验证身份,确保数据的安全性。 2. **学生信息管理**:包括添加、修改、删除和查询学生的基本信息,如姓名、学号、班级等,方便对个体学生的综合管理。 3. **课程信息管理**:维护课程表,包括课程名称、任课教师、学分等,为成绩录入提供基础。 4. **成绩录入与管理**:支持批量导入和单个录入成绩,可按学期、课程或学生查询成绩,便于教师查看和分析。 5. **统计分析**:系统提供各类统计图表,如平均分、及格率、最高分、最低分等,帮助教师了解整体教学效果,找出教学问题。 6. **报表打印与导出**:支持将成绩表导出为Excel或其他格式,方便打印和分享。 7. **数据备份与恢复**:确保数据安全,防止意外丢失,提供定期备份和一键恢复功能。 Delphi在设计此类系统时,可以利用其强大的数据库连接能力,如ADO(ActiveX Data Objects)技术,与常见的数据库如MySQL、SQL Server等无缝对接,实现数据的存储和读取。同时,通过VCL(Visual Component Library)组件库,可以轻松构建美观的用户界面,提高用户体验。在实际开发过程中,还需要考虑系统的扩展性和兼容性,例如,预留接口以便后续增加新功能,保证系统在不同硬件环境下的稳定运行。此外,良好的错误处理机制和用户提示也是提升系统质量的关键。 "学生成绩管理系统Delphi"是一个利用Delphi开发工具实现的学生学业成绩管理平台,其强大的功能和易于扩展的特性,使得学校可以高效地管理和分析学生的学习数据,为教学决策提供科学依据。
rar 文件大小:2.46MB